It looks like it might be an issue with retained shed. If this is the case try a warm q tip rub on the skin.

Otherwise it looks like you have sand for substrate, it could be a particle of sand in it's eye. You might need to do a saline flush or something. If you are worried about it, as you should be, I would take it to a vet specialized in herps.
 
I actually had this happen to one of my females a few weeks ago. Ryan is right, it's most likely retained shed around the eye. Try to dab it with a moist q-tip to remove it. If you have very steady hands and are very careful you might be able to pick it off with tweezers if it's really stubborn.
